Donations can be made to support any of our activities. The Trust is registered as a charitable entity under the Charities Act 2005 (Registration No. CC22629) and donations to the Trust are tax-deductible.

Funding is always needed for items such as:

  • Boat transport to the islands for trap checks
  • Maintaining and upgrading the trap network
  • Eggs and meat and other lures to bait the traps
  • Poison to fill the bait stations
